Twitter has confirmed testing a new feature 'Twitter Notes' that lets user write longer form of content. Despite the limited access, Notes can be read on or off Twitter "in most countries", and several writers had their Notes already posted under the company's tweet where they wrote the announcement. ✨ Introducing: Notes ✨ We’re testing a way to write longer on Twitter. pic.twitter.com/SnrS4Q6toX — Twitter Write (@TwitterWrite) June 22, 2022 In the same tweet, the company shared a walkthrough on how the feature works. The interface looked like any other blogging platform, and users may insert tweets, photos, and videos on it. Currently, tweets are limited to only 280 characters and adding such feature will apparently change Twitter's identity that is defined by that limited writing.
